
At first my Mac (running High Sierra) didn't recognize the device. However, one day I plugged it directly into my computer instead of using multiple USB ports and it worked right away. Does a good job transferring files from my computer to an external hard drive. The transfer speed is a bit slow, but to be honest I transferred very large photo files. I've had it for a little over a week and use it every day. It easily accepts ATA IDE drives as well as SATA drives. No hot-swap hard drives, gizmos have problems with that. The USB connection cable could be longer, but if you are comfortable around your computer, you will be happy. It is practical that there is a power button on the back.
